ixp4xx: add missing reboot handlers (fixes #11577)
[openwrt/staging/chunkeey.git] / target / linux / ixp4xx / patches-3.3 / 110-pronghorn_series_support.patch
index 529cddb4369689a49fe8510b6c7f2b82f3a685ae..f795fb576d6aa582cff2983debe94beb725808da 100644 (file)
 +subsys_initcall(pronghorn_pci_init);
 --- /dev/null
 +++ b/arch/arm/mach-ixp4xx/pronghorn-setup.c
-@@ -0,0 +1,247 @@
+@@ -0,0 +1,249 @@
 +/*
 + * arch/arm/mach-ixp4xx/pronghorn-setup.c
 + *
 +#if defined(CONFIG_PCI)
 +      .dma_zone_size  = SZ_64M,
 +#endif
++      .restart        = ixp4xx_restart,
 +MACHINE_END
 +
 +MACHINE_START(PRONGHORNMETRO, "ADI Engineering Pronghorn Metro")
 +#if defined(CONFIG_PCI)
 +      .dma_zone_size  = SZ_64M,
 +#endif
++      .restart        = ixp4xx_restart,
 +MACHINE_END
 --- a/arch/arm/mach-ixp4xx/include/mach/uncompress.h
 +++ b/arch/arm/mach-ixp4xx/include/mach/uncompress.h